What the DS200TCDAG1ACA Does and Where It Lives
The DS200TCDAG1ACA is a Digital I/O board used in the GE Speedtronic Mark V turbine control system. It belongs to the base TCDA circuit design (functional group G1), and its job is straightforward but critical: it interfaces the panel's control logic to the field-level contact inputs and relay outputs the Mark V uses to sense switches, limit contacts, and permissives, and to drive solenoids, contactors, and annunciator circuits. Which points behave as inputs and which as outputs is set by software configuration, not by rewiring the card.
In a Mark V panel, the TCDA is installed in one of the control processor racks – the <R>, <S>, or <T> core in a TMR (triple modular redundant) panel, or the single core in a Simplex panel – and TCDA cards are also documented as part of the <C> (communication) core card set on many installations. On the I/O side, the TCDA works together with a companion relay board (commonly called TCRA) and with I/O termination/expansion cards such as TCQA, TCQE, and TCEA, and it terminates the panel's IONET.
How to Diagnose Before You Buy a Replacement
This is the step most sellers skip, and it is the one that actually protects your budget. TCDA-related diagnostic alarms – for example, a message that a DCC I/O card socket went to state A2, or a card that cycles continuously between states A2 and A7 after a trip – do not automatically mean the card itself has failed. In documented field cases, the identical symptom has been traced to:
-
IONET termination resistors in the wrong position. The IONET should loop through all the TCEA cards and terminate only at the TCDA. If the termination jumpers are IN on a TCEA card (they should be OUT there, and IN on the TCDA), you will see this exact continuous state-changing fault with a perfectly healthy TCDA installed.
-
AC ripple or transient spikes on the DC control bus – ripple noticeably above normal, or spikes from a battery charger or from de-energizing large unsuppressed DC coils (contactors, older relays) without RC suppression, can produce the same nuisance resets.
-
A firmware/PROM revision issue rather than a hardware fault. GE issued at least one Technical Information Letter addressing IONET communication problems that were resolved with a PROM upgrade, not a board swap.
-
A loose card, a poorly seated connector, or an intermittent ground on one of the field cable conductors feeding the card.
-
The TCDA's own power supply (the TCPS card), not the TCDA itself. Check the supply voltages feeding the card before condemning it.
It is also worth remembering that the TCDA and its companion relay board (TCRA) are different animals reliability-wise: the TCRA carries electromechanical relays that wear out mechanically with switching cycles, while the TCDA is solid-state logic. If what is actually failing is a relay output that will not pick up, the fault is very often on the TCRA side, not this board. Field experience with Mark V cards generally shows mean time between failures in the low hundreds of thousands of hours for many of these boards – a card can run trouble-free for eight-plus years and then fail simply because every electronic component eventually does, with timing driven mostly by cabinet heat, humidity, dust, and voltage transients rather than a fixed shelf life. None of this means a genuinely failed card shouldn't be replaced – it means a TCDA diagnosis deserves a few minutes of jumper and cable-checking first, so you do not reorder the same fault twice.
Reading This Part Number
DS200TCDAG1ACA breaks down as: DS200 (the Mark V-era board series prefix), TCDA (the functional acronym for this Digital I/O design), G1 (the Mark V product grouping for this board), and the trailing ACA characters, which encode the functional and artwork revision levels of this specific unit. The G1 grouping is not interchangeable with the H1 grouping sold under the same TCDA acronym – they are different hardware groups – and while later revisions inside the same group are generally backward-compatible with earlier ones in that group, you should not assume a G1 board is a drop-in replacement for an H1 board (or the reverse) without checking your system documentation. When sourcing a replacement, match the full string – DS200TCDAG1ACA, not just "TCDA" or "DS200TCDAG1" – ideally against the physical label on the card you are pulling.
Related Boards and Newer Generations
Inside the Mark V panel, the TCDA is normally discussed alongside its companion relay card and the other cards sharing its core: TCQA, TCQE, TCEA, STCA, and UCPB are boards you may see referenced in the same troubleshooting threads. If your site is migrating away from Mark V entirely, GE's later Mark VI platform replaced the DS200 board series with the IS200 series using a different I/O architecture – for how the two generations map to each other in general terms, see our Mark V vs Mark VI: DS200 to IS200 guide.
